7 | 7 | A BILL TO BE ENTITLED | |
8 | 8 | AN ACT | |
9 | 9 | relating to prohibiting a public school from retaliating against an | |
10 | 10 | employee for reporting certain misconduct. | |
11 | 11 | B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: | |
12 | 12 | SECTION 1. Subchapter C-1, Chapter 22, Education Code, is | |
13 | 13 | amended by adding Section 22.097 to read as follows: | |
14 | 14 | Sec. 22.097. DISCRIMINATION AND RETALIATION PROHIBITED. A | |
15 | 15 | school district or open-enrollment charter school may not | |
16 | 16 | discipline, retaliate against, or otherwise discriminate against a | |
17 | 17 | district or school employee who in good faith makes a report that | |
18 | 18 | alleges misconduct described by Section 22.093(c)(1)(A) or (B) to | |
19 | 19 | the school district or open-enrollment charter school, a law | |
20 | 20 | enforcement agency, or any other appropriate authority. | |
21 | 21 | SECTION 2. This Act applies beginning with the 2025-2026 | |
22 | 22 | school year. | |
23 | 23 | SECTION 3. This Act takes effect immediately if it receives | |
24 | 24 | a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as | |
25 | 25 | prov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ution. If this | |
26 | 26 |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this | |
27 | 27 | Act takes effect September 1, 2025. |
